The Travel Score for the Overall Health Score in 37618, Bluff City, Tennessee is 46 when comparing 34,000 ZIP Codes in the United States.
61.81 percent of residents in 37618 to travel to work in 30 minutes or less.
When looking at the three closest hospitals, the average distance to a hospital is 10.09 miles. The closest hospital with an emergency room is Sycamore Shoals Hospital with a distance of 8.58 miles from the area.

The primary arteries for navigating Bluff City are Interstate 26 (I-26) and US Route 11E (East Main Street). I-26 offers a relatively swift route for accessing healthcare facilities located further afield, such as those in Johnson City or Kingsport. However, traffic congestion, especially during peak hours, can significantly impact drive times, potentially delaying critical medical appointments. US Route 11E, serving as the main thoroughfare, provides direct access to local clinics and hospitals, but its slower pace and numerous traffic lights require careful consideration.
Drive times to healthcare facilities within and around 37618 vary considerably. The closest options, including urgent care clinics and primary care physicians, might be reachable within a 5-15 minute drive, depending on traffic. However, specialized care, such as cardiology or oncology, often necessitates travel to larger hospitals in Johnson City (approximately 20-30 minutes) or Kingsport (around 30-45 minutes). These longer commutes can be particularly challenging for individuals with chronic conditions or limited mobility, affecting their healthcare access.
